So after moving the girls 1500 miles they have started laying again. It only took 3 months! but I have a girl who's burrying her egg in the fluffy stuff in the laying area of the coop. Is this normal behavior? also these eggs are MUCH smaller than the other eggs.

I thought the Cuckoo marans was supposed to lay a dark chocolate colored egg and my eggs aren't much darker than the brown store eggs. and the Salmon Feverole eggs are tiny and nearly white. Normal? yes? NO? I have no clue (these are my first chickens and I thought I was getting what I wanted but now I'm not so sure I did. I sure hope I wasn't duped because of my lack of knowledge.)
 
Grats your babies have moved to henhood.
Pullet eggs are always small at the start as their bodies are working the kinks out. Eventually the will pass this and lay normal size eggs.
